Earnings per Share

Earnings per Share

 

Basic earnings per common share is equal to net earnings or loss divided by the weighted average of shares outstanding during the reporting period. Diluted earnings per share reflects the potential dilution that could occur if stock options and other commitments to issue common stock were exercised or equity awards vest resulting in the issuance of common stock that could share in the earnings of the Company. As of December 31, 2019 and December 31, 2018, the total number of common stock equivalents was 1,795,667 and 1,314,000, respectively, that is comprised totally of stock options. The Company incurred a net loss for the three months ended December 31, 2019 and 2018, respectively and therefore, basic and diluted earnings per share for those periods are the same because all potential common equivalent shares would be antidilutive.
